Welcome to the support rotation! Quick heads-up: since the Bramblefield 7.1 release, a few customers have hit slow reports caused by a query planner regression — the planner sometimes picks a full scan on the orders table when a date filter is present. It's not data loss, just slowness, so keep tickets at severity three unless dashboards time out entirely. The engineering fix is scheduled, and there's a safe session-level workaround you can share. The workaround steps and ticket template are on the internal page.

runbook for yadup-fahif: https://jira.qorvelcorp.internal/spaces/spaces/spaces/b46212397071

Subject: SquintGuard cut-over complete

The move from the legacy NameSieve scanner to SquintGuard finished last night without incident. All mirror feeds from the Pellworth registry now route through the new detection queue, and the edit-distance rules were ported unchanged. Historical findings were backfilled through March, and the old scanner is in read-only mode for two more weeks. One alert fired during the switch and was a known false positive. For your records, the production service now runs with the configuration values below.

deployment values, hafop-fahag:
wenael:
  pin: 9737
  metrics_host: metrics.wenael.lumicsys.internal
  tenant: holwyn
  seal: seal_b99b9847

## Account Recovery — PedalShift Rebalancer

If the PedalShift service account gets locked out of the dock-telemetry feed, do not create a new account. Lockouts usually happen after three failed token refreshes, common after the Harwick depot maintenance window. First, confirm the lockout in the rebalancer admin panel, then initiate recovery from the ops console. The console will prompt for the team recovery passphrase, which is kept here for convenience.

unlock words, bawef-kahap: sorax-sorir-quenys-aldok

## Limits and Quotas — Pagerfold Deduplicator

Pagerfold collapses duplicate on-call alerts within a sliding window before paging. Window size, fingerprint cache capacity, and per-service quotas are fixed per release and may not be overridden at runtime. Exceeding the cache quota falls back to pass-through mode. The constants shipped in this release are as follows.

constants for yaduf-fahag:
BUDGETS = {
    "kelix": 528,
    "briwyn": 734,
}